编者注:我们已经到了年底。 2014年最后一个月,我们正在研究Daniel Pataki的一轮资源。
开发人员的工具带应始终包含很多项目,但永远不应被视为最终且不可更改。 开发人员每天都在创建出色的工具。 其中一些继续取得了巨大的成功,例如Foundation框架或Twitter Bootstrap,但有些仍然是钻石。
为了结束美好的一年,我将介绍一些非常实用的工具,这些工具已被证明非常适合我自己使用。 从文档创建到加载程序元素,这是适用于所有Web开发人员的实用工具集合 。
Daux.io
Daux.io是一个功能强大的文档生成器 。 它是完全免费的,可以在Github上找到源代码。 您可以根据需要在Web服务器或Grunt上运行文档 。
功能列表很长, 内置了对Github风格的markdown的支持 ,文件编辑器,Google Analytics(分析)和许多其他功能。 可以在大多数项目中为您提供帮助。 [ 在这里得到 ]
![](https://i-blog.csdnimg.cn/blog_migrate/39980a5259f3067fd06824f012c77037.png)
拉达
用创建者自己的话说,Ladda是“ 一个将加载指示符合并到调用它们的动作中的UI概念 ”。 Ladda使您能够为按钮创建很棒的交互指示器。
提供了多种尺寸和动画 。 我特别喜欢按钮中内置的进度条。 [ 在这里得到 ]
![](https://i-blog.csdnimg.cn/blog_migrate/ceb14d08b0aff8031d34e75ecebd758e.png)
Revaxarts主题记录器
该项目由许多Themeforest作者使用,但可以用于任何文档目的 。 它的在线界面使您可以轻松地整理文档,并且它具有出色HTML5技术,可以将它们存储在本地计算机上。
另外,您可以启用自动保存功能,然后随时返回以完成文档。 此外,它还具有json导入和导出功能以及主题修改功能 ,使您可以很好地根据公司的颜色对其进行定制。 [ 在这里得到 ]
![](https://i-blog.csdnimg.cn/blog_migrate/d72717982c326521c0702285d00c9f0f.png)
Unicode表
当您想添加键盘上通常找不到的特定字符时,Unicode字符可以提供很大的帮助。 您应该始终小心添加箭头和其他元素,因为屏幕阅读器可能无法很好地处理它们,但在某些情况下,它们仍然是最有效的解决方案。 这个Unicode表是我的最爱,因为它使我可以使用简单的英语(例如“ circle”或“ arrow”)进行搜索,并获得一个不错的结果列表。 [ 在这里得到 ]
![](https://i-blog.csdnimg.cn/blog_migrate/e03886f5494de1afa06db8e22fbd4d38.png)
WordPress插件样板
WordPress插件样板现在是第三次迭代。 这是创建模块化WordPress插件的样板 。 它试图对您施加更严格的体系结构,这将导致更好的代码。 因此,导致所有程序员的平等理解。 它采用了一种面向对象的方法 ,在所有经过程序编码的插件中都充满了新鲜感。 [ 在这里得到 ]
![](https://i-blog.csdnimg.cn/blog_migrate/cabc601b9903db8f227abd7b4dc459e7.png)
CSS准则
CSS准则基本上是一组用于编写CSS的规则和最佳实践 。 它是由前端建筑师Harry Roberts撰写的,他非常了解他的东西。 目的是使您CSS尽可能清晰,以便每个人都可以一目了然。
这些规则涵盖了从语法和注释到命名约定,专用性和体系结构原则的所有内容 。 如果其中的一些烦恼不担心,请尝试保持您可以理解的内容,您的代码将变得更好! [ 在这里得到 ]
![](https://i-blog.csdnimg.cn/blog_migrate/6fc36f1330e162c21d11b2b025e32ff7.png)
Spinkit
Spinkit是载入动画的另一项内容, 它为简单元素提供了很棒CSS转换 。 无论您是使用它们进行加载还是进行交互,它们都很容易从网站上抢下来,然后自己制作。 [ 在这里得到 ]
![](https://i-blog.csdnimg.cn/blog_migrate/e59acb8f138917a1a005ea43a7c4614f.png)
随机用户生成器
由于随机用户生成器是功能齐全的API,因此您可以将其作为动态工具内置到您的应用程序开发需求中。 无需每次都去网站生成测试数据。
它使用快速而安全的连接将电子邮件,地址头像,姓名以及所有这些好东西吐回来 。 与AJAX一起以编程方式使用它非常简单且易于理解,这对于您的下一个项目不应该忘记! [ 在这里得到 ]
![](https://i-blog.csdnimg.cn/blog_migrate/d8435cd8afdf4bf8d490c082ed69cf91.png)
jQuery插件样板
jQuery插件样板是jQuery插件的入门模板,该模板始终采用良好做法。 许多开发人员在事后都会学习Javascript,因此往往会编写质量较低的代码。
通过使用样板,您已经遵循其布局的一些简单规则编写了更好的代码。 插件如何初始化,如何添加功能等等。 您还可以通过该网站获得最新版本。 [ 在这里得到 ]
![](https://i-blog.csdnimg.cn/blog_migrate/57cf7d2bf317a31cf11dd95e179d471b.png)
正则表达式101
正则表达式的复杂性和测试的难度使许多人害怕正则表达式。 正则表达式101通过允许在浏览器中测试正则表达式来帮助我们。
还提供诸如解释,提示,匹配解释等工具。 我发现这是一个非常有价值的工具,因为我自己对regex有点挣扎,但是这个工具可以帮助我更快地找到答案! [ 在这里得到 ]
![](https://i-blog.csdnimg.cn/blog_migrate/6d7ce759b37b5b68ebb4b1bcce0e05c8.png)
字体很棒
在网络上所有可用的图标字体中,“真棒字体”是我最喜欢的资源。 它是完全免费的,会定期更新,目前有450多个图标 。 我经常在从设计到主题演讲到网站的广泛项目中使用它。
由于它是适当的字体,因此您可以将其嵌入任何功能强大的应用程序中,从而使其成为非常灵活和可移植的选项。 一定要检查出小抄为复制pastable图标,类名和十六进制代码的完整列表。 [ 在这里得到 ]
![](https://i-blog.csdnimg.cn/blog_migrate/78a7a2d92060c1254a0acd2747ec62ee.png)
翻译自: https://www.hongkiat.com/blog/designers-developers-monthly-12-2014/